Looking at what I'm about to pick up via emerge, I notice this

[ebuild     U ] sys-libs/glibc-2.8_p20080602-r1 [2.6.1]

This immediately sets off alarm bells for me, since glibc is the basis of the
whole system. If I pick this up do I have to rebuild everything?

I've also frozen my kernel at 2.6.25 for now due to the nvidia-drivers
package. I have to use an older one for 3D accel and it doesn't work with the
newer kernels according to a bug report I saw. At some point I'm assuming that
a new glibc will require a new kernel too, if the interface changes, so
presumably I'll have to update eventually.

I could just use the nv driver since the 3D accel is not a must-have, or pick
up a new video card. Currently VIDEO_CARDS="nvidia" in my make.conf just
automatically pulls in nvidia-drivers though, which is broken for me.

But I digress. Upgrade glibc, rebuild everything? I suppose revdep-rebuild
will figure that out anyway...
